Lines Matching refs:syncp
82 struct u64_stats_sync *syncp) in ena_increase_stat() argument
84 u64_stats_update_begin(syncp); in ena_increase_stat()
86 u64_stats_update_end(syncp); in ena_increase_stat()
92 ena_increase_stat(&tx_ring->tx_stats.doorbells, 1, &tx_ring->syncp); in ena_ring_tx_doorbell()
107 ena_increase_stat(&adapter->dev_stats.tx_timeout, 1, &adapter->syncp); in ena_tx_timeout()
168 &ring->syncp); in ena_xmit_common()
177 u64_stats_update_begin(&ring->syncp); in ena_xmit_common()
180 u64_stats_update_end(&ring->syncp); in ena_xmit_common()
230 u64_stats_update_begin(&xdp_ring->syncp); in ena_xdp_io_poll()
233 u64_stats_update_end(&xdp_ring->syncp); in ena_xdp_io_poll()
289 &xdp_ring->syncp); in ena_xdp_tx_map_frame()
441 ena_increase_stat(xdp_stat, 1, &rx_ring->syncp); in ena_xdp_execute()
680 u64_stats_init(&ring->syncp); in ena_init_io_rings_common()
988 &rx_ring->syncp); in ena_alloc_map_page()
999 &rx_ring->syncp); in ena_alloc_map_page()
1105 &rx_ring->syncp); in ena_refill_rx_bufs()
1281 ena_increase_stat(&ring->tx_stats.bad_req_id, 1, &ring->syncp); in handle_invalid_req_id()
1393 &tx_ring->syncp); in ena_clean_tx_irq()
1413 &rx_ring->syncp); in ena_alloc_skb()
1554 &rx_ring->syncp); in ena_rx_checksum()
1566 &rx_ring->syncp); in ena_rx_checksum()
1576 &rx_ring->syncp); in ena_rx_checksum()
1579 &rx_ring->syncp); in ena_rx_checksum()
1746 u64_stats_update_begin(&rx_ring->syncp); in ena_clean_rx_irq()
1750 u64_stats_update_end(&rx_ring->syncp); in ena_clean_rx_irq()
1775 &rx_ring->syncp); in ena_clean_rx_irq()
1779 &rx_ring->syncp); in ena_clean_rx_irq()
1841 &tx_ring->syncp); in ena_unmask_interrupt()
2000 u64_stats_update_begin(&tx_ring->syncp); in ena_io_poll()
2003 u64_stats_update_end(&tx_ring->syncp); in ena_io_poll()
2649 &adapter->syncp); in ena_up()
2688 &adapter->syncp); in ena_down()
2916 ena_increase_stat(&tx_ring->tx_stats.linearize, 1, &tx_ring->syncp); in ena_check_and_linearize_skb()
2921 &tx_ring->syncp); in ena_check_and_linearize_skb()
2962 &tx_ring->syncp); in ena_tx_map_skb()
3020 &tx_ring->syncp); in ena_tx_map_skb()
3098 &tx_ring->syncp); in ena_start_xmit()
3114 &tx_ring->syncp); in ena_start_xmit()
3273 start = u64_stats_fetch_begin_irq(&tx_ring->syncp); in ena_get_stats64()
3276 } while (u64_stats_fetch_retry_irq(&tx_ring->syncp, start)); in ena_get_stats64()
3284 start = u64_stats_fetch_begin_irq(&rx_ring->syncp); in ena_get_stats64()
3287 } while (u64_stats_fetch_retry_irq(&rx_ring->syncp, start)); in ena_get_stats64()
3294 start = u64_stats_fetch_begin_irq(&adapter->syncp); in ena_get_stats64()
3297 } while (u64_stats_fetch_retry_irq(&adapter->syncp, start)); in ena_get_stats64()
3771 &tx_ring->syncp); in check_missing_comp_in_tx_queue()
3855 &rx_ring->syncp); in check_for_empty_rx_ring()
3886 &adapter->syncp); in check_for_missing_keep_alive()
3898 &adapter->syncp); in check_for_admin_com_state()
4365 u64_stats_init(&adapter->syncp); in ena_probe()
4534 ena_increase_stat(&adapter->dev_stats.suspend, 1, &adapter->syncp); in ena_suspend()
4555 ena_increase_stat(&adapter->dev_stats.resume, 1, &adapter->syncp); in ena_resume()
4636 u64_stats_update_begin(&adapter->syncp); in ena_keep_alive_wd()
4642 u64_stats_update_end(&adapter->syncp); in ena_keep_alive_wd()